On 8/19/20 12:09 PM, Cédric Le Goater wrote:
> The mx25l25635f is an extenstion of the mx25l25635e. It includes QPI
> support, 4-Byte Address Command Set and faster transfers. See this
> document for more details :
>
> https://www.macronix.com/Lists/ApplicationNote/Attachments/1892/AN0200V1_MGRT_MX25L25635E_25735E%20to%20MX25L25635F_25735F.pdf
>
> Both devices have the same 3bytes JEDEC ID: 0xc22019. They can be
> distinguished with the QPIID command which is only available on
> mx25l25635f and their Serial Flash Discoverable Parameters. However,
> some FW use the JEDEC ID. For instance, on a SuperMicro P9 Boston, the
> BMC FW reports :
>
> BMC flash ID: 0xc21920c2
> jedec_id: 0xc21920c2
> flash type: MX25L25635F
> ReadClk=0x32, WriteClk=0x85, EraseClk=0x85
> [smcfw_spi] cpuclk: 198000000 MHz, RefCLK: 24000000 MHz, AXI-AHB ratio: 2:1
> platform_flash: MX25L25635F (32768 Kbytes)
>
> Define the mx25l25635f with an extended JEDEC ID.
I am starting to think this is a broken driver or a very exotic HW.
We have a couple of mx25l25635f on other openpower systems and the
returned JEDEC ID is 0xc21920c21920.
I will keep this patch on the side for now.
